SMAJ5.0CA Bidirectional TVS Diode 5V 43.5A Surge Protection Diode SMA DO-214AC (SMAJ5.0CA-E3/61)
The SMAJ5.0CA is a bidirectional Transient Voltage Suppression (TVS) diode designed to protect sensitive electronic circuits from voltage transients caused by Electrostatic Discharge (ESD), lightning, inductive load switching, and other surge events. With a 5V reverse stand-off voltage, 7.07V maximum breakdown voltage, 9.2V maximum clamping voltage, and 43.5A peak pulse current, it provides fast and reliable overvoltage protection for low-voltage power lines, communication interfaces, industrial equipment, automotive electronics, and embedded systems.
Manufactured by Vishay and housed in a compact SMA (DO-214AC) surface-mount package, the SMAJ5.0CA-E3/61 is suitable for high-density PCB designs requiring dependable surge and ESD protection.

Specifications -
• Product Type: TVS (Transient Voltage Suppression) Diode
• Part Number: SMAJ5.0CA
• Manufacturer Part Number (MPN): SMAJ5.0CA-E3/61
• Manufacturer: Vishay
• Polarity: Bidirectional
• Maximum Reverse Stand-Off Voltage (VRWM): 5V
• Breakdown Voltage (VBR): 7.07V Maximum
• Maximum Clamping Voltage (VC): 9.2V
• Peak Pulse Current (IPP): 43.5A
• Maximum Reverse Leakage Current (IR): 800uA
• Package: SMA (DO-214AC)
• Mounting Type: Surface Mount (SMD)
• Application: Surge, ESD, and Transient Voltage Protection
